Shardingsphere 读写分离 高可用
WebbApache ShardingSphere是开源的分布式数据库增强计算引擎,通过在应用和数据库之间 … Webb4 juni 2024 · ShardingSphere最重要的功能模块是数据分片,从规则到实现都比较复杂。 其他功能相对来说比较简单,本篇介绍ShardingSphere的读写分离功能。 一、功能详解 1. 背景 面对日益增加的系统访问量,数据库的吞吐量面临着巨大瓶颈。 对于同一时刻有大量并发读操作和较少写操作类型的应用系统来说,将数据库拆分为主库和从库,主库负责处理 …
Shardingsphere 读写分离 高可用
Did you know?
Webb改进方式,ShardingSphere-jdbc 的 Master-Slave 功能 1)SQL 解析和事务管理,自动实现读写分离 2)解决”写完读”不一致的问题 只要一个事务中解析到有写,所有读都读主库,而无需我们业务代码处理。 数据库中间件 “框架版本”的问题? 对业务系统还是有侵入 对已存在的旧系统改造不友好 优化方案:MyCat/ShardingSphere-Proxy 的 Master-Slave 功能 … Webb13 mars 2024 · ShardingSphere适合分片彻底、数据库逻辑分片极其清晰的业务,支持如下功能: 数据分片 分库和分表 读写分离 分片策略定制化 无中心化分布式主键 分布式事务 标准化事务接口 XA强一致事务 柔性事务 数据库治理 配置动态化 编排和治理 数据脱敏 可视化链路追踪 弹性伸缩(规划中) 更多详情请参见 ShardingSphere官方手册 。 …
Webb11 nov. 2024 · ShardingSphere-Jdbc定位为轻量级Java框架,在Java的Jdbc层提供的额 … Webb14 nov. 2024 · springboot整合ShardingSphere5.0.0-alpha实现分库分表示例 背景. 最近要做一个统一的评论微服务,所有在营的app的评论统一通过一个服务记录到库里,因为数据量是不断扩大的,如果用单库分表的话,以后扩展性会差一点,所以用到了ShardingSphere这个开源中间件实现分库分表,这个中间件在5.x的版本中可以 ...
Webb通过ShardingDataSourceFactory或者YamlShardingDataSourceFactory工厂和规则配置对象获取ShardingDataSource,ShardingDataSource实现自JDBC的标准接口DataSource。然后可通过DataSource选择使用原生JDBC开发,或者使用JPA, MyBatis等ORM工具。. 以JDBC原生实现为例:. DataSource dataSource ... Webb数据库技术 ShardingSphere 为什么ShardingSphere的数据库读写分离不生效啊? 我主库 …
Webb24 apr. 2024 · ShardingSphere-Proxy 支持多逻辑数据源,每个以 config-前缀命名的 …
Webb26 juni 2024 · 这篇文章主要讲解了“如何用ShardingSphere5.0.0-alpha实现 mysql 读写分 … highlights i berlinWebb3 aug. 2024 · springboot - 个人学习系列 - Spring Boot + ShardingSphere + JPA 实现读写分离 - 周小西的小屋 - SegmentFault 思否. 周兆东. 104 1. 发布于. 2024-08-03. 最近想要学习一下分库分表,可是分库分表之前可以先用数据库的读写分离来过渡一下,当然这还需要主从服务器来配合。. 今天就 ... highlights icon for pptWebbShardingSphere的JDBC组件,称之为Sharding-JDBC,它是一个轻量级的Java框架,在Java的JDBC层提供的额外服务。 它使用客户端直连数据库,以jar包形式提供服务,无需额外部署和依赖,可理解为增强版的JDBC驱动,完全兼容JDBC和各种ORM框架。 highlights ibizaWebb13 jan. 2024 · 搭建基于Docker上的Sharding Sphere Proxy 很简单,大概分为以下几步:. … small pool designs ingroundWebbSpringBoot+Mybatis+ShardingSphere-JDBC(5.1.1版本)读写分离示例 highlights ideas for black hairWebbShardingSphere-Proxy 默认使用 3307 端口,可以通过启动脚本追加参数作为启动端口号 … highlights ideas for brown hairWebb24 okt. 2024 · Apache ShardingSphere 5.x 版本开始致力于提供可插拔架构,项目的功能组件能够灵活的以可插拔的方式进行扩展。 目前,数据分片、读写分离、数据加密、影子库压测等功能,以及对 MySQL、PostgreSQL、SQLServer、Oracle 等 SQL 与协议的支持,均通过插件的方式织入项目。 开发者能够像使用积木一样定制属于自己的独特系统。 … highlights hurghada